Overview

Old Buckhead is a well-established neighborhood in Evans, Georgia, offering a quiet, suburban atmosphere with a convenient location. Its tree-lined streets and classic homes provide a sense of community just minutes from the amenities of the Augusta metropolitan area.

Housing & Real Estate

The neighborhood features primarily single-family homes, many with traditional styles and spacious lots. With a median home value of approximately $92,400, Old Buckhead represents an affordable and attractive entry point into the desirable Evans market.

Schools & Education

Families in Old Buckhead are served by the highly-ranked Columbia County School District. Students typically attend schools like Evans Elementary, Evans Middle, and Evans High School, known for their strong academic programs.

Parks & Recreation

Residents enjoy easy access to nearby outdoor spaces like the Columbia County Library Park and the Evans Towne Center Park, which hosts community events. The neighborhood's proximity to the Savannah River also provides opportunities for boating and fishing.

Local Dining & Shopping

Everyday shopping and dining are conveniently located at Mullins Crossing and the Washington Road corridor. For a wider selection, the Evans Towne Center retail area is just a short drive away, offering numerous restaurants and stores.

Who Lives Here

Old Buckhead is a family-friendly community with a mix of long-time residents and newcomers. The neighborhood has a median household income of around $43,875, reflecting its appeal to middle-income families and professionals.
